> Back in the days we introduced the maven variable
> {{-Dsurefire.skip.ut=true}} which we use on jenkins in order to skip
> the unit testing when running the integrationTesting profile.
> This is because we have a unittesting profile as well.
> The default value for such variable is {{false}} anyhow.
> Noticed that the {{pedantic}} profile does not use such variable and
> therefore we have on jenkins the unit testing running twice which
> consume resources and time.
> Attaching a [patch|^OAK-4142-1.patch] which allows the pendatic to skip running the unit
> testing.
